Dvd Builder Dvd Won't Play In Dvd Machine


starspine

Question

Hi

I've just put together a basic DVD with two titels - one with a slide show of pics to music and another with a short video clip. On my PC using WInDVD/ Windows Media Player I can play the whole thing see the titles and menus I created and navigate around 100%.

If however I use a normal DVD machine to play the DVD on my tv it ejects the disc giving me a disc error. If I try and copy the disc with DVDXCopy Platinum on my pc it says error reading primary volume descriptor.

 

Any ideas whats going on or what the problem could be? Using a Plextor PX-716A DVD burner.

Home made dvd's sometimes aren't liked by all set top players. Make sure the disc is clean and also the player. I have the same Plextor with the latest firmware and have very few problems so make sure you have the latest firmware.

You can try another media preferably the brand the maker of your player suggests....brands do make a difference for many.

Also, burning to an image file then using Disc Copier to burn to disc instead of burning directly to disc from DVD Builder, may help as well.

"If I try and copy the disc with DVDXCopy Platinum on my pc it says error reading primary volume descriptor"

 

This sounds like a bad disc.

Try a disc quality check tool like cddvdspeed or dvdinfopro. ( google free download) Run the disc quality and scan disc checks to verify the disc is good. Then try other players not pc drive I have had many a bad disc's play in pc drives.

What brand of disc are you using? What model of dvd player is it?
